Soil and Rock - Bulk Factors - Soil … greater issaquah chamberWebb27 okt. 2024 · Pitch rate is commonly referred to in cells per milliliter. A general rule of thumb in brewing is to pitch 0.5 million cells per mL per °P for low gravity wort, and 1-1.5 million cells per mL per °Plato of high original gravity wort.
